Woman flees war-torn Ukraine, killed on Charlotte light rail
Decarlos Brown Jr., 34, a homeless man with a 14-case criminal history, is charged with first-degree murder after stabbing Ukrainian refugee Iryna Zarutska on a Charlotte light rail train.
- Friday night, 23-year-old Iryna Zarutska was found with multiple stab wounds and pronounced dead at the East/West Boulevard light rail station around 10:30 p.m.
- GoFundMe and family pages said Iryna Zarutska had recently arrived in the United States fleeing war, while the Charlotte-Mecklenburg Police Department has not disclosed a motive for the stabbing.
- Detectives identified the suspect as Decarlos Brown Jr., 34, a homeless man with 14 criminal incidents in Mecklenburg County and a January 2025 welfare check revealing claims of a `man-made` material controlling him.
- Authorities charged Decarlos Brown Jr. with first-degree murder; he remains hospitalized at Atrium Health with non-life-threatening injuries, while a GoFundMe for Aunt Valeria and family raised nearly $15,000 by Tuesday morning.
- The killing reignited debate over transit safety and Charlotte's high violent-crime rate of 7.46 per 1,000 residents, prompting the Charlotte City Council to demand immediate safety improvements for riders.
